Handy information about Julius Nyerere International Airport (DAR)
68.39% of flights leaving from Julius Nyerere International Airport touch down at their destination on time.
To reach Julius Nyerere International Airport from central Dar Es Salaam, it'll take about 30 minutes if you're going by car. Of course, this depends on traffic. It's approximately 11 kilometres from the airport to the city centre.

Getting from Wawi Airport (PMA) to central Chake Chake
Wawi Airport is roughly 5 kilometres from central Chake Chake. The drive time takes around 10 minutes.
When to fly to Wawi Airport (PMA)
The quietest month for a flight from Julius Nyerere International Airport to Wawi Airport is February, while July is the busiest. Pick the ideal time to go to Chake Chake based on whether you prefer a bustling atmosphere or a more laid-back vibe.
The warmest month in Chake Chake is March, with the temperature ranging between 25ºC (77ºF) and 32ºC (90ºF). Book your flights from Julius Nyerere International Airport to Wawi Airport in this month if you like this kind of weather.
Search for cheap tickets from DAR to PMA in August if you want to travel in cooler conditions. Temperatures are at their lowest then, ranging between 22ºC (72ºF) and 27ºC (81ºF) on average.
